Output 58c30dff62d40a205bbd18edbd0dd98f0cbb837ee823fa993a3c07429768d317:7

value
417175
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d1719d126f1216fbf82223b9fdd8f81a7aaedd27 OP_EQUAL
address
3LnTFeN8DZ5N99nzCJaWgBff8Kg9gjkNnT
transaction
58c30dff62d40a205bbd18edbd0dd98f0cbb837ee823fa993a3c07429768d317
confirmations
185504
spent
true